Ezekiel 28:4 / KJV
4. With thy wisdom and with thine understanding thou hast gotten thee riches, and hast gotten gold and silver into thy treasures:
Ezekiel 28:4 / ASV
4. by thy wisdom and by thine understanding thou hast gotten thee riches, and hast gotten gold and silver into thy treasures;
Ezekiel 28:4 / BasicEnglish
4. By your wisdom and deep knowledge you have got power for yourself, and put silver and gold in your store-houses:
Ezekiel 28:4 / Darby
4. by thy wisdom and by thine understanding thou hast gotten thee riches, and hast gotten gold and silver into thy treasures;
Ezekiel 28:4 / Webster
4. With thy wisdom and with thy understanding thou hast gained for thee riches, and hast gained gold and silver into thy treasures:
Ezekiel 28:4 / Young
4. By thy wisdom and by thine understanding Thou hast made for thee wealth, And makest gold and silver in thy treasuries.

Ezekiel 28 / KJV_Strong
4. With thy wisdom[H2451] and with thine understanding[H8394] thou hast gotten[H6213] thee riches,[H2428] and hast gotten[H6213] gold[H2091] and silver[H3701] into thy treasures: [H214]

Strong Code definitions

H2451 chokmah khok-maw' from H2449; wisdom (in a good sense):--skilful, wisdom, wisely, wit.see H2449

H8394 tabuwn taw-boon' and (feminine) tbuwnah {teb-oo-naw'}; or towbunah{to-boo-naw'}; from H995; intelligence; by implication, an argument; by extension, caprice:--discretion, reason, skilfulness, understanding, wisdom.see H995

H6213 `asah aw-saw' a primitive root; to do or make, in the broadest sense and widest application (as follows):--accomplish, advance, appoint, apt, be at, become, bear, bestow, bring forth,bruise, be busy, X certainly, have the charge of, commit, deal (with), deck, + displease, do, (ready) dress(-ed), (put in) execute(-ion), exercise, fashion, + feast, (fight-)ing man, + finish, fit, fly, follow, fulfill, furnish, gather, get, goabout, govern, grant, great, + hinder, hold ((a feast)), X indeed, + be industrious, + journey, keep, labour, maintain, make, be meet, observe, be occupied, offer, + officer, pare, bring (come) to pass, perform, pracise, prepare, procure, provide, put, requite, X sacrifice, serve, set, shew, X sin, spend, X surely, take, X thoroughly, trim, X very, + vex, be (warr-)ior, work(-man), yield, use.

H2428 chayil khah'-yil from H2342; probably a force, whether of men, means or other resources; an army, wealth, virtue, valor, strength:--able, activity, (+) army, band of men (soldiers), company, (great) forces, goods, host, might, power, riches, strength, strong, substance, train, (+)valiant(-ly), valour, virtuous(-ly), war, worthy(-ily).

H2091 zahab zaw-hawb' from an unused root meaning to shimmer; gold, figuratively, something gold-colored (i.e. yellow), as oil, a clear sky:-- gold(-en), fair weather.

H3701 keceph keh'-sef from H3700; silver (from its pale color); by implication, money:--money, price, silver(-ling).see H3700

H214 'owtsar o-tsaw' from H686; a depository:--armory, cellar, garner, store(-house), treasure(-house) (-y).see H686
